The shortlist for the 2023 Awele Creative Trust Award is out. The 10th anniversary of this award reveals a list of five spectacular Nigerian stories with their own unique perspectives. Awele Creative Trust (ACT) is a non-profit trust formed in 2013 to provide a platform and enabling environment for creative young persons in Nigeria through […]